STANDARD PROVISIOP_ JD REPORTING REQUIREMENTS -8- <br /> Waste Discharge to Land <br /> 6. Definitions <br /> a. Upset means an exceptional incident in which there is unintentional and <br /> temporary noncompliance with effluent limitations because of factors beyond the <br /> reasonable control of the Discharger. An upset does not include noncompliance to <br /> the extent caused by operational error, improperly designed treatment facilities, <br /> inadequate treatment facilities, lack of preventive maintenance, or careless or <br /> improper action. <br /> b. The monthly average discharge is the total discharge by volume during a <br /> calendar month divided by the number of days in the month that the facility was <br /> discharging. This number is to be reported in gallons per day or million gallons <br /> per day. <br /> Where less than daily sampling is required by this Order, the monthly average <br /> shall be determined by the summation of all the measured discharges by the <br /> number of days during the month when the measurements were made. <br /> c. The monthly average concentration is the arithmetic mean of measurements made <br /> during the month. <br /> d. The "daily maximum" discharge is the total discharge by volume during any <br /> day. <br /> e. The "daily maximum" concentration is the highest measurement made on any <br /> single discrete sample or composite sample. <br /> f. A "grab" sample is any sample collected in less than 15 minutes. <br /> g. Unless otherwise specified, a composite sample is a combination of individual <br /> samples collected over the specified sampling period; <br /> (1) at equal time intervals, with a maximum interval of one hour <br /> (2) at varying time intervals (average interval one hour or less) so that each <br /> sample represents an equal portion of the cumulative flow. <br /> The duration of the sampling period shall be specified in the Monitoring and <br /> Reporting Program. The method of compositing shall be reported with the results. <br /> 7.
